- Abstract
- Readers’ advisory services must keep up with ever-increasing numbers of published titles. We explore a method to identify potentially appealing book recommendations based on the use of bibliographic coupling from data gathered from the social reading site, Goodreads. In this case, books are considered to be similar in appeal to other books read by a user if a co-read pair of books occurs. Co-read book pairs were processed and rendered visually in Gephi, creating two visualizations: one with extremely popular titles, and one without. This method has the potential to augment traditional readers’ advisory services by leveraging readily available big data and open source software.
